With good AW batteries I wouldn't be afraid of .7 ohm builds on that box.
AW IMR 18350s are rated at 6a and with dual batteries and the voltage drop in that wooden box you'll be fine.

I'm using a Kanger Nano SubTank with a .5Ω coil head. So far so good, batteries aren't getting the least bit warm, however I am wondering if pushing it too the limit.

My advice is to drop a few bucks on new AWs or eFests. They're safer, more reliable, and would allow you to build much lower to get that warmer vape.

The batteries I got from Lightning Vapes are the Efest LI-MN 700 mAh 10.5A. They are genuine (I did the scratch check). I like the Nano tank on the Mod, but still concerned about pushing the little 18350s too hard. However, I think the fact that they are not getting the least bit warm is a good sign. Internally though, I don't know if putting to much strain regardless of the battery staying cool to touch. I guess I could always go with the Kanger 1.2Ω coil head, but I tried them in the past and like the .5 much better.

The Best Fire batteries with the bogus rating do not get warm either on the .5Ω OCC head. I wouldn't be surprised if they were re-wrapped Efests.
